About The Company
Manchester Airports Group (MAG) is the UK’s largest airports group. Collectively, MAG owns and operates three UK airports – Manchester, London Stansted, and East Midlands – alongside digital travel services business, CAVU. Last year 54m passengers flew through our airports, and we contributed more than £8bn to the UK economy. MAG directly employs 7,000 people and supports more than 40,000 jobs across the supply chain. We understand airports and air travel better than anyone. Our impact spans the length of the UK, with around 70% of the population living within a two-hour journey of a MAG airport. By working with a wide range of airlines to forge long-term partnerships that maximise the choice and value available to passengers, we have grown a large route network that connects people and businesses to the globe. The Role

This position is a 18-month apprenticeship leading to a HR Support Level 3 qualification. On-the-job practical training will be provided alongside a comprehensive training plan that, upon successful completion of the apprenticeship, could lead to a permanent role within the People function.

The Talent Apprentice takes a key role in helping our Talent and Diversity team run smoothly, getting involved in everything from welcoming new starters to supporting their growth and development. You’ll gain real, hands‑on experience by organising activities, supporting projects, and using digital tools — all while building valuable skills and helping to create a great experience for candidates and colleagues.

During the programme, you will:

 

  • Co-ordinate and schedule training programmes, ensuring appropriate resources are available to aid smooth delivery
  • Facilitation responsibilities such as room bookings, training materials, and delivery support.
  • Plan onboarding schedules in partnership with Talent Acquisition and Development teams.
  • Work closely with stakeholders to support delivery of their talent plans and updating them on progress and priorities.
  • Respond to Talent & Diversity Team Enquiries via Microsoft Teams and email.
  • Support the upkeep of the Learning Management System, including content allocation, updating learning profiles and admin tasks.
  • Monitor mandatory e‑learning completion rates and support accurate reporting of these.
  • Produce reports and track key learning and recruitment metrics.
  • Collect and analyse feedback from training and recruitment activities through surveys.
  • Suggest and support process improvements to enhance efficiency.
  • Provide administrative support, including invoice processing and project coordination.
  • Support events with on-the-ground assistance when needed.
  • Actively participate in learning opportunities to build knowledge of talent systems and processes.
  • Take part in team meetings, projects, and initiatives across the talent lifecycle.
  • Carry out additional duties that contribute to the wider Talent & Diversity team.
